Injection mold with multiple cooling runners Technical Field The utility model relates to the technical field of molds, in particular to an injection mold with multiple cooling runners. Background There is currently a splined cover on the market that is generally produced by injection molding. Among the many patent applications, chinese patent application CN110385829B discloses a precision injection mold with a cooling water path, which comprises a front mold core and a rear mold core, wherein a cavity is formed on the front mold core, a core is arranged on the rear mold core, a front mold cooling component is arranged on the front mold core, a rear mold cooling component is arranged on the rear mold core, a glue inlet runner is arranged on the front mold core, a molding runner is arranged on the rear mold core, the molding runner is communicated with the cavity, the rear mold cooling component comprises a cooling cavity and a rear mold water path, the cooling cavity is communicated with the molding runner, a separation block is inserted into the cooling cavity, and a water storage cavity communicated with the cooling cavity is formed outside the separation block. But this patent application does not allow for adjustment of the keyway depth of the splined cover. Based on the above, the present utility model designs an injection mold with multiple cooling runners to solve the above problems. Disclosure of utility model In view of the above-mentioned shortcomings of the prior art, the present utility model provides an injection mold with multiple cooling runners. In order to achieve the above purpose, the utility model is realized by the following technical scheme: An injection mold with multiple cooling runners comprises a base, a mold assembly, an adjustable key slot mold assembly, a cooling assembly and a blanking assembly; The die assembly is arranged on the base, the cooling assembly is arranged on the die assembly, and the blanking assembly is connected with the base and the die assembly; the adjustable keyway mold assembly comprises a keyway mold assembly and an adjustment assembly; The key slot die assembly is provided with a plurality of groups and is arranged on the die assembly at equal intervals, and the adjusting assembly is connected with the key slot die assembly. Further, the die assembly comprises a lower die plate, a guide post, an upper die plate and a material injection pipe; The lower die plate is fixedly arranged on the upper end surface of the base, a plurality of die grooves are formed in the upper end surface of the lower die plate at equal intervals, and the die grooves correspond to the key groove die assemblies one by one; Four guide posts are distributed in a rectangular shape, the guide posts are in limiting sliding connection with the upper end of the lower die plate, the guide posts are fixedly connected with the bottom of the upper die plate, the material injection pipe is fixedly installed in the middle of the upper die plate, the key slot die assembly and the adjusting assembly are all installed on the upper die plate, the cooling assembly is arranged on the lower die plate, and the blanking assembly is connected with the lower die plate. Further, a material dividing groove is formed in the upper end face of the lower die plate, the material dividing groove and the material injection pipe are arranged concentrically, and a plurality of communicating grooves which are matched with the material dividing groove and used for communicating are formed in the upper end face of the lower die plate. Further, the key slot die assembly comprises a sealing plate, an upper die, an inclined surface sliding block, a trapezoid block and a connecting rod; Sealing plate fixed mounting is in the bottom of cope match-plate pattern, and last mould fixed mounting is in the bottom of sealing plate, goes up mould and die cavity one-to-one and concentric setting, and the spout that cooperation inclined plane slider spacing sliding connection used has been seted up to the lateral wall of last mould, and the inclined plane that cooperates trapezoidal piece laminating sliding connection's inclined plane has been seted up to the one end that the inclined plane slider is close to the spout inner wall, trapezoidal piece and the bottom fixed connection of connecting rod, the connecting rod with run through the through-hole sliding connection who sets up in cope match-plate pattern, sealing plate, the top and the adjusting part of connecting rod are connected. Furthermore, the key slot die assembly further comprises a sliding block, a guide groove matched with the sliding block for limiting sliding connection is formed in the side wall of the trapezoid block, and the sliding block is fixedly connected with the inner wall of the sliding groove.
